随着信息技术的发展,系统复杂性不断增加,性能优化成为提升用户体验的关键环节。在各种软件开发过程中,API(应用程序编程接口)作为各模块间沟通的重要桥梁,其优化对于整体系统的响应速度和稳定性至关重要。本文旨在探讨当前及未来可能的性能测试中的接口优化趋势。
在微服务架构中,每个服务都是独立部署、独立扩展的小型单元。这种架构要求每个服务内部以及服务之间接口的设计与实现更加注重高效性和灵活性。因此,在性能测试中,需要重点关注以下几个方面:
API网关在企业级应用中扮演着重要角色。它不仅能够实现对外提供统一的接口服务,还能够对后端微服务进行有效的管理和优化。通过合理的配置和调优,可以显著改善用户体验:
在高并发场景下,传统同步调用方式容易成为性能瓶颈。因此,在进行接口优化时,引入异步处理模式是一个重要趋势:
随着人工智能技术的发展,将其应用于性能测试领域将成为新的趋势。例如:
自动化测试和持续集成能够提高开发效率、减少人为错误,从而间接促进接口优化:
随着行业间合作日益紧密,开放API标准将更加重要。良好的接口设计不仅能够促进不同系统之间的互操作性,还能简化开发流程、提高兼容性:
综上所述,在性能测试中进行接口优化是一个持续演进的过程。面对复杂多变的应用场景,我们需要不断探索新的技术和方法来提升系统整体性能,并在此基础上制定更加科学合理的优化策略。